Have you thought about hosting it yourself? Leave a PC on 24/7. Run IIS or Apache.

I run my own website on my Linksys NSLU2. It uses minimal power, runs a cut down version of Debian and you can do to it what you will.

Having done some SEO work myself recently, it would appear it would only be detrimental if you had local UK content you wanted included being hosted in America.
 
Suppose it depends what you define as cheap. You want a host which is affordable but not too cheap or you'll end up with poor quality service and support.
